Has anyone reserved a room that was wait listed? Can you share your experience, did you clear wait list and how long out from the cruise did it clear?

We just booked a concierge D on Explorer for a November 2020 Barcelona to Dubai cruise. It’s still 18 months out but all the Penthouse and above were wait listed. So we confirmed our reservation and asked to be waitlisted on all Penthouse level rooms.

 

Any guesses on being able to secure a waitlisted room?

We are on that November 2020 cruise and the upper suites have been booked up for some time.  While I have not waitlisted a cruise, I would think the odds are fairly good that you could get a suite in the category that you are interested in if you put a fully refundable deposit down.  

 

In terms of putting the deposit on all three PH categories, it  likely doable but I would give Regent a call and ask.

Thanks for the responses, we put a full deposit on the concierge D and asked to be wait listed on all PH categories. Regent said we didn’t need to put any additional deposits for the wait list.

57 minutes ago, malily said:

A question about waitlisting. Do you get any choice of cabin number in the class you are waitlisted for, or does Regent assign the first cabin that becomes available in your class?  If Regent does just assign you a cabin you don’t want, can you still be on the list or do you just take what is offered. 

Thanks, folks. We will see some of you in a week on Explorer!

 

You will be offered the first cabin in the category that you are waitlisted, but you are not obligated to take that option.  If you do not like the cabin offered, you may remain on the waitlist for another cabin option.
